Our verdict is Uncertain significance. Variant got 4 ACMG points: 4P and 0B. PM2PP3_Moderate

The NM_004415.4(DSP):ā€‹c.1112A>Cā€‹(p.His371Pro)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,778 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ā˜…ā˜…).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. H371L) has been classified as Uncertain significance.

DSP (HGNC:3052): (desmoplakin) This gene encodes a protein that anchors intermediate filaments to desmosomal plaques and forms an obligate component of functional desmosomes. Mutations in this gene are the cause of several cardiomyopathies and keratodermas, including skin fragility-woolly hair syndrome. Alternative splicing results in multiple transcript variants. Uncertain significance, criteria provided, single submitterclinical testingLaboratory for Molecular Medicine, Mass General Brigham Personalized MedicineMar 22, 2012The His371Pro variant (DSP) has not been reported in the literature nor previous ly identified by our laboratory. Variants in DSP have been reported in individu als with ARVC. Computational analyses (biochemical amino acid properties, conse rvation, AlignGVGD, PolyPhen2, and SIFT) suggest that this variant may impact th e protein, though this information is not predictive enough to determine pathoge nicity. Additional studies are needed to fully assess its clinical significance. -

Uncertain significance, criteria provided, single submitterclinical testingInvitaeNov 24, 2016Algorithms developed to predict the effect of missense changes on protein structure and function do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Probably Damaging"; Align-GVGD: "Class C0"). In summary, this variant is a rare missense change with uncertain impact on protein function. There is no indication that it causes disease, but the available evidence is currently insufficient to prove that conclusively. Therefore, it has been classified as a Variant of Uncertain Significance. This variant is not present in population databases (ExAC no frequency) and has not been reported in the literature in individuals with a DSP-related disease. ClinVar contains an entry for this variant (Variation ID: 44851). This sequence change replaces histidine with proline at codon 371 of the DSP protein (p.His371Pro). The histidine residue is highly conserved and there is a moderate physicochemical difference between histidine and proline. -
